Commercial Photography is the 548th most popular major in the country with 1,101 degrees awarded in 2019-2020.

Across Colorado, there were 15 commercial photography gra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 3 commercial photography graduates with average earnings and debt of $33,269 and $19,040 respectively.

Top 1 Best Value Associate Degree Colleges for Commercial Photography (Income $75-$110k) in Colorado

#1

Arapahoe Community College

Littleton, Colorado
#1 in overall quality

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Arapahoe Community College.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Commercial Photography Schools for an Associate in Colorado For Those Making $75-$110k. Arapahoe Community College is a fairly large school located in Littleton, Colorado that handed out 3 associates’s commercial photography degrees in 2019-2020.

As a testament to the quality of education offered at Arapahoe Community College, the school also landed the #1 spot in our “Best Commercial Photography Associate Degree Schools in Colorado” ranking. The yearly cost to attend Arapahoe Community College is $14,272 for colorado associate degree commercial photography students whose families make $75-$110k.
